About Us

“Nguvu" means 'Power' in Swahili. Our name, Nguvu Collective, is inspired by our fundamental conviction: the power of a collective of women Change Leaders to make big, long-lasting changes in how things work.

Our Origin

2017

Our journey began with She Creates Change, our flagship women’s leadership program, in Asia. Incubated within the Change.org Foundation, we enabled 400 women, mostly from marginalised communities, to emerge as powerful Change Leaders who advocate for their communities. They successfully ran social change impactful campaigns that impacted the lives of millions of people. 

2020

Buoyed by  the success of She Creates Change in South Asia, we launched the program in Africa..We also piloted an approach tailored to Kenya, Nigeria, and South Africa, with a  program called We Create Change, which has empowered hundreds of change leaders to create lasting impact.

2023

After six years of incubation of a successful full-scale project and three pilots in Africa, our flagship programs took a new direction  by becoming an independent organisation called Nguvu Collective.

Our commitment is to build collectives of women and non-binary change leaders that drive  large-scale social impact, shift power and make systemic changes.
